Understanding Color Genetics Testing Coverage in Pet Insurance

Color genetics testing in pets involves analyzing DNA to determine breed, hereditary conditions, and potential health risks. Pet Insurance Color Genetics Testing Coverage is designed to help offset the costs of these advanced diagnostics, which can range from $60 to $300 per test. Coverage typically includes DNA screening for breed identification, detection of hereditary diseases, and sometimes color-related genetic traits that may impact health. Most major pet insurance providers, including Trupanion, Embrace, Fetch, MetLife, and Spot, offer some form of genetic testing coverage, but the specifics vary. For example, Trupanion covers hereditary and congenital conditions as long as they are not pre-existing, while Embrace and Fetch may require additional wellness add-ons. Veterinarians recommend genetic testing for breeds prone to specific diseases, such as hip dysplasia in German Shepherds or polycystic kidney disease in Persian cats. It’s important to note that not all policies automatically include color genetics testing. Some may exclude it or only cover it if deemed medically necessary by a veterinarian. Always review the policy details and ask your provider about coverage limits, exclusions, and claim procedures. Analyzing the Costs of Pet Insurance Color Genetics Testing Coverage

The cost of Pet Insurance Color Genetics Testing Coverage depends on several factors: your pet’s age, breed, location, and the provider you choose. Monthly premiums typically range from $15 to $70, with deductibles from $0 to $1,000. For example, Lemonade offers plans starting at $15 per month, while Trupanion’s comprehensive coverage can reach $70 for older or high-risk breeds. In addition to premiums, consider the deductible (the amount you pay before insurance kicks in), reimbursement rate (percentage of costs covered), and annual limits. Healthy Paws offers unlimited annual payouts, while ASPCA caps coverage at $10,000. Real customer claims for genetic testing have ranged from $120 to $450, with average reimbursements of 70-90%. Veterinarian Dr. Lisa Peterson notes, “Genetic testing can catch diseases early, saving thousands in long-term treatment costs. Insurance that covers these tests is a smart investment for many pet owners.” Be aware of hidden costs, such as waiting periods and exclusions for pre-existing conditions. Navigating the Claims Process for Genetic Testing Coverage

Filing a claim for Pet Insurance Color Genetics Testing Coverage typically involves several steps: 1) Obtain a written recommendation from your veterinarian for genetic testing; 2) Submit the claim form along with the vet’s notes and test invoice; 3) Wait for the provider to review and approve the claim. Most companies process claims within 5-14 days, but delays can occur if documentation is incomplete. Trupanion offers direct payment to veterinarians, reducing out-of-pocket costs. Lemonade and Healthy Paws reimburse after you pay the bill. Be sure to keep all receipts and correspondence. If your claim is denied, you can appeal by providing additional medical records or a letter from your vet. For more on fast claims, read our guide to 24-hour-pet-insurance-activation. Expert tip: “Always check if the genetic test is considered medically necessary by your provider. Non-essential tests may not be covered,” advises Dr. Peterson. What is the waiting period for Pet Insurance Color Genetics Testing Coverage?

Most providers have a waiting period of 14-30 days before coverage begins for genetic testing. Trupanion’s waiting period is 30 days for illnesses, while Lemonade and Healthy Paws typically require 14 days. Pre-existing conditions diagnosed before the waiting period are usually excluded. Always review your policy’s waiting period and ask your provider for clarification if needed.

Are pre-existing conditions covered by Pet Insurance Color Genetics Testing Coverage?

No, pre-existing conditions are generally not covered by Pet Insurance Color Genetics Testing Coverage. If your pet was diagnosed with a hereditary condition before enrolling, most providers will exclude it from coverage. Some companies, like ASPCA, may cover curable pre-existing conditions after a waiting period, but chronic or hereditary issues are typically excluded. Always disclose your pet’s medical history when applying.
